count in
英 [kaʊnt ɪn]
美 [kaʊnt ɪn]
把…算入; 包括
柯林斯词典
- PHRASAL VERB 把…算入;包括
If you tell someone tocountyouin, you mean that you want to be included in an activity.- She shrugged. 'You can count me in, I guess.'
“我想你可以把我算进去。”她耸耸肩说道。
